2 What cookies are
Cookies are small files or identifiers that a website stores on or reads from a device. Similar technologies may include local storage, pixels, software development kits, and server-side identifiers.
3 Essential cookies
Essential cookies support sign-in, security, load balancing, form protection, language settings, and saved privacy choices. A requested function may not work without them. They are used without consent only to the extent permitted by law.
4 Functional cookies
Functional cookies remember optional settings and improve convenience. Where consent is required, they remain disabled until the User makes a choice.
5 Analytics cookies
Analytics cookies measure visits, errors, and page use. They must not load before consent where applicable law requires prior consent.
6 Advertising cookies
Advertising and cross-site technologies are used only if they are actually implemented, listed in Cookie Settings, and separately accepted by the User. Refusal does not restrict core service functions.

8 Managing consent
On the first visit, the User can accept all non-essential cookies, reject them, or configure categories. The reject option must appear at the first level and be as prominent as the accept option.
The User may change or withdraw the choice through a permanent Cookie Settings link in the footer. Withdrawal affects future processing and does not invalidate prior lawful processing.
9 Browser settings
The User may delete or block cookies in browser settings. Blocking essential cookies may affect sign-in and security. Browser controls do not replace the website's duty to obtain consent before non-essential processing.
